Effective 9-1-2025. Sec. 3. The state department shall perform administrative functions, duties, and responsibilities for the commission, including the following:

(1)Employing necessary staff.
(2)Providing notice of commission meetings and communications.
(3)Maintaining records concerning:
(A)commission meetings, proceedings, and actions; and
(B)individuals certified or registered under this article.
(4)Issuing and renewing certifications and registrations under this article.
